About this map

The Kvichak River dominates this portion of the Lake and Peninsula Borough, carving a winding path through a landscape defined by expansive wetlands and intricate hydrography. This 2019 survey documents a vast, largely undeveloped territory where the water network dictates the character of the terrain. Near the southern edge of the sheet, the protected boundaries of the Alagnak Wild River emerge, marking a transition into a designated conservation area. The map illustrates a complex pattern of lakes and marshes that characterize this subarctic environment, offering a clear view of the drainage patterns as they existed in the early 21st century.
